    A savvy choice and a great introduction to the purity wines of Jean-Louis Chavy. Generously sourced fruit from vineyards bordering Puligny AC vineyards. Jean Louis spares no expense, shows wonderful perfume and depth for this level and offers a lot of pleasure from an early age. Eleven months aged 3/4 in barrel (none new) and 1/4 for a further seven months in stainless steel. Aged in barrels that have seen between one and five vintages.

    “This domaine is a very dependable source.” — The Great Domaines of Burgundy, Remington Norman

    Domaine Jean-Louis Chavy

    The Chavy family has been rooted in Puligny-Montrachet for over 200 years, but it was not until 1986 that Gérard Chavy began to estate-bottle his wines, previously selling them to négociants. Following Gérard's retirement around 2005, the estate was divided into two separate entities managed by his sons, Jean-Louis and Alain Chavy.

    Jean-Louis Chavy has since developed a state-of-the-art winemaking facility, complete with a temperature-controlled cellar situated at the base of the village. This allows him to work comfortably while ensuring the wines are stored in optimal conditions. His son, Paul Chavy, has been part of the estate since before the pandemic and has embarked on creating his own range of wines, sourcing fruit from regions including Saint-Aubin and as far as Gevrey-Chambertin. The Chavy family continues to uphold a legacy of quality and tradition in their winemaking, offering a tantalising glimpse into the heart of Burgundy.

    For father and son terroir expression is paramount, with wines crafted in a consistent manner allowing the unique soil and exposure to shine through. Jean-Louis and Paul Chavy’s wines are effortless and unforced, showcasing exceptional fruit purity and a clear expression of terroir in each 1er cru. With his son Paul now working full-time at the estate after completing his winemaking studies, the added support in both the vineyard and cellar translates to even greater precision and clarity in every bottle.     Tasting notes

    NOSE
    Green Apple, Lemon Zest, Honey

    This wine is beautifully aromatic, a touch of honey and crushed rocks minerality.

    PALATE
    White Stone Fruits, Zingy, Seamless

    Vivid fruits crunchy apple to white nectarines. Wonderful freshness and intensity with a zingy bite of acid.

    FINISH
    Pure, Stony, Hints of Hazelnut

    Poised that if tasted blind, could easily be mistaken for Puligny-Montrachet.
